Ensuring reliability across borders through rigorous simulation and testing.
Our Programmable Constant Temperature & Humidity Testing Chambers ensure that motors function flawlessly from Arctic cold to tropical heat.
With specialized Noise Testing Chambers and Soundproof Rooms, we achieve decibel levels below industry averages for premium consumer electronics.
Salt Spray Testing and Aging Shelves simulate years of operation, guaranteeing the longevity required for smart home and industrial applications.

Versatile motor platforms adapted for specialized industrial verticals.
Used in insulin pumps, automated drug delivery systems, and eyebrow tattoo machines where vibration stability is critical.
High-torque 4.5V and 12V gear motors for electric locks, smart blinds, and security camera gimbal systems.
Micro planetary gearboxes providing the nuanced movement required for AI-driven robotic limbs and sensory feedback.
From adult toys and massage chairs to high-end game controllers, our vibration motors provide high-frequency haptic realism.
